
Chad Duell is leaving Normal Hospital.
The actor, who has performed Michael Corinthos since 2010, introduced the information himself on Instagram on Saturday, November 23. “After many unbelievable years with Normal Hospital, I’ve determined to step away from the present. That final bit makes it sound like he may return, although Normal Hospital may additionally recast the function (within the meantime or completely). Duell himself took over the function from Drew Garrett when he joined the cleaning soap’s forged in 2010. (The character was first launched in 1997, then aged up when Garrett took over the function in 2009.) Michael is the organic son of AJ Quartermaine (Sean Kanan was within the function till 2014) and Carly (Laura Wright) and was adopted by Sonny (Maurice Benard). Robert Adamson briefly stuffed in for Duell within the function in 2022 then earlier this 12 months in October (on account of scheduling).
Whereas starring on Normal Hospital, Duell additionally appeared in episodes of The Bay and Arrow.
Duell has received a Daytime Emmy for his work as Michael Corinthos (in 2015, for Excellent Supporting Actor in a Drama Collection) and been nominated 5 different instances. (He was additionally nominated for Excellent Visitor Performer in a Digital Daytime Drama Collection in 2018 for his work on The Bay.)
